This skill is a focused Airbnb search-results extractor with limited, disclosed local notes behavior and no evidence of hidden data theft or destructive actions.

Install this if you want an agent to extract structured data from Airbnb search pages. Be aware it can navigate Airbnb pages, run its bundled Python-generated browser script, and may keep brief local troubleshooting notes when extraction breaks.

Vague Triggers

Medium
Confidence
93% confidence
Finding
The description includes a long set of invocation phrases such as 'Airbnb listings', 'find rentals on Airbnb', and 'get Airbnb data' without clear boundaries or exclusion conditions. While Airbnb-specific, several phrases are still broad enough to match ordinary travel-planning requests rather than explicit extraction tasks, increasing the chance of unintended invocation.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
90% confidence
Finding
These instructions direct the agent to read an existing local file and append new execution notes to it, which is a file-modifying operation. The surrounding markdown does not provide a clear user warning about local persistence or that execution may alter files on disk.
